Award-winning author Ji-li Jiang will be attending the School Library Association Conference in the week of Nov 20, 2008. She will be available to visit some schools also.
Her first book, Red Scarf Girl, a Memoir of the Cultural Revolution has won many awards and been used in many middle or high schools. Her second book, Magical Monkey King, Mischief in Heaven, the most famous folklore in China has been serialized on hundreds of newspapers in US and other sixteen countries. In the last ten years since her first book was published, Ji-li has been invited to give thousand of presentations at schools around country. Her presentation was praised as "powerful and inspiring." Red Scarf Girl presentation ties-in beautifully with many curriculum points, particularly China studies, world history, revolution studies, government and political studies, and as with the Monkey King tales, also myths and legends of China.
